Как сменить имена файлов на произвольные в Linux с помощью bash
Если у вас есть большое количество файлов в Linux, и вы хотите изменить их имена, то можно воспользоваться скриптом на bash. В этой статье мы рассмотрим, как с помощью нескольких простых команд изменить имена файлов на произвольные. Данный скрипт поможет нам совершить задуманное: randomname() { head -c24 /dev/urandom | base64 | tr -dc a-zA-Z; } for f in *.mp3; do mv "$f" `randomname`.mp3; done Этот скрипт выполняет следующее: Таким образом, скрипт создает копии всех файлов с расширением .mp3 в текущей...
633 читали · 2 года назад
Linux. Что нужно знать об именах файлов.
В операционной системе существуют свои особенности определения формата файла и его именования. Основные такие особенности рассмотрим в этой статье. В Linux существует одна аксиома, которую надо учитывать. Это то, что все — есть файл. Каталоги, устройства, сокеты и т.д. Это все рассматривается с точки зрения файла. Файлы, имена которых начинаются с точки, считаются скрытыми. Это означает, что команда ls не будет выводить их, если не вызвать ее с параметром: ls -a. В момент создания учетной записи...